Tip us off to players you'd like to hear more about.When 15 Minutes of Fame first heard from Nick Gerakines (Korale of Medivh-US), he was a WoW-playing Yahoo employee tipping us off to his company's proliferation of employee-centric WoW guilds. Today, he's moved on from Yahoo, wriggling deeper into gaming with two new projects: a spot at Electronic Arts (EA) working on Rupture.com, a social networking site for gamers of all stripes; and I Play WoW, a Facebook application for WoW players.Intrigued by the comments to our recent news post about I Play WoW, we decided to track down its creator. While we were at it, we looked up the creators of Hearthstone, another popular WoW app for Facebook. What we discovered: two very different approaches to the idea of social networking among WoW players, from two very different creators. This week, we talk to Nick Gerakines about I Play WoW; come back next week for our visit with Chris Nolan of Hearthstone.
